Hey guys! Let's talk about something super important for anyone trying to make a splash online: SEO, or Search Engine Optimization. Seriously, it's the name of the game if you want people to actually find your website or content. Think of it like this: you've built an awesome store, but nobody knows where it is. SEO is like putting up giant, flashing signs and billboards all over the internet, guiding potential customers (or readers, viewers, etc.) right to your door. In this deep dive, we're going to break down the ins and outs of SEO, from the very basics to some more advanced tactics. We'll explore how search engines work, how to optimize your content, and how to track your progress. Get ready to level up your online presence!

    Understanding the Core Concepts of SEO

    Alright, so what exactly is SEO? At its heart, it's the practice of making your online content more visible when people search on Google, Bing, and other search engines. The higher your website ranks in search results, the more likely people are to click on it. And more clicks mean more traffic, more leads, and ultimately, more success (whatever that means to you!). Think of a search engine as a librarian with an incredibly vast library (the internet!). When you type a search query, the search engine sifts through its library, looking for the most relevant and authoritative results. SEO is all about helping your content be one of those top results. The process involves a bunch of different factors, but they all boil down to making your website user-friendly, providing valuable information, and building trust with both search engines and your audience. Now, it's not some kind of magic. It's not a set-it-and-forget-it thing. It is a strategic approach that demands consistent effort and adaptation. What works today might not work tomorrow, so staying informed and being ready to adjust your strategy is crucial. You'll need to understand the different types of SEO, and how they contribute to your overall strategy. Let's delve into these core concepts to get you started on the right path. It might seem overwhelming at first, but with a little practice and some patience, you'll be navigating the SEO landscape like a pro in no time! So, let's explore all of these concepts that are going to help you in the journey.

    On-Page SEO: Optimizing Your Website's Foundation

    On-Page SEO is all about optimizing the elements within your website. This is where you have the most direct control. It includes things like: using relevant keywords, writing compelling meta descriptions, optimizing images, and ensuring your website is easy to navigate. Think of it as building a strong foundation for your house. If your foundation is weak, the entire structure will suffer. If your on-page SEO is weak, your website's search engine rankings will suffer. Keyword research is the starting point. Identify the terms people are searching for when looking for information like yours. Tools like Google Keyword Planner, SEMrush, and Ahrefs can help you find relevant keywords with high search volume and low competition. Once you've got your keywords, incorporate them naturally into your content, headings, and image alt text. Don't stuff keywords, though! That can actually hurt your rankings. Write for humans first, and search engines second. Meta descriptions are short snippets of text that appear below your page title in search results. They are a critical opportunity to entice users to click on your link. Make sure your meta descriptions are concise, engaging, and accurately reflect the content of your page. Optimize your images by compressing them to reduce file size (which speeds up page loading) and using descriptive alt text. Alt text helps search engines understand what your images are about and also improves accessibility for users with visual impairments. Finally, ensure your website is easy to navigate. Use a clear and logical site structure, create a user-friendly menu, and ensure all your pages are accessible with just a few clicks. Because this will help people actually find what they're looking for when they land on your website.

    Off-Page SEO: Building Authority and Trust

    While On-Page SEO focuses on what's on your website, Off-Page SEO focuses on the factors outside of your website that influence your rankings. This includes things like: building high-quality backlinks, engaging on social media, and building your online reputation. Think of this as getting other people to vouch for your business. It's like having your friends and colleagues recommend you. When other reputable websites link to your content, it signals to search engines that your content is valuable and trustworthy. The more high-quality backlinks you have, the higher your website will likely rank. Backlink building is a long-term game. It takes time and effort to earn backlinks from reputable sources. Some strategies include: creating high-quality, shareable content, reaching out to other websites and blogs in your niche and asking them to link to your content, and participating in online communities and forums. It's also important to build a strong presence on social media. Share your content, engage with your audience, and build a following. Social media signals can indirectly influence your SEO. Social shares, likes, and comments can increase the visibility of your content and drive traffic to your website. Online reputation management is also essential. Monitor your online reviews and address any negative feedback promptly. A positive online reputation can build trust with potential customers and improve your search engine rankings. Build those backlinks, get social, and protect your online reputation!

    Technical SEO: Ensuring Search Engines Can Crawl and Index Your Site

    Technical SEO is all about making sure that search engines can easily crawl and index your website. This includes things like: website speed, mobile-friendliness, and site architecture. It's about optimizing the technical aspects of your website so search engines can understand and rank it effectively. This is the behind-the-scenes stuff that helps search engines actually find and understand your content. Website speed is super important. Slow-loading websites frustrate users and can negatively impact your search engine rankings. Optimize your website's speed by: compressing images, minimizing code, using a content delivery network (CDN), and choosing a reliable web hosting provider. Mobile-friendliness is also crucial. More and more people are browsing the internet on their mobile devices, and Google prioritizes mobile-friendly websites in its search results. Make sure your website is responsive and looks good on all devices. Site architecture refers to the way your website is structured. A well-organized website is easier for both users and search engines to navigate. Use a clear and logical site structure, create a sitemap, and ensure all your pages are easily accessible. And finally, let's not forget about crawlability and indexability. Crawlability refers to how easily search engines can access your website's content. Indexability refers to whether or not search engines can include your website's content in their index. Use tools like Google Search Console to monitor your website's crawl and index status. Address any crawl errors promptly and ensure your website is properly indexed. These technical aspects are not glamorous, but they are critical for your SEO success! Get your site in tip-top shape and watch your rankings improve.

    Keyword Research: The Foundation of Any Good SEO Strategy

    Keyword research is, without a doubt, the cornerstone of any successful SEO strategy. It's the process of identifying the terms and phrases people are searching for that are relevant to your business or content. Understanding what your target audience is searching for is essential for creating content that resonates with them and ranking high in search results. Without it, you're essentially shooting in the dark, hoping to hit the target. Start by brainstorming a list of topics related to your business or content. Then, use keyword research tools to identify relevant keywords and phrases. Consider things like: search volume, competition, and relevance. Google Keyword Planner is a great place to start, as it provides data on search volume and competition. SEMrush and Ahrefs are other powerful tools that offer a wealth of information, including keyword suggestions, competitor analysis, and backlink data. Once you have a list of keywords, analyze their search volume and competition. Look for keywords with high search volume and low competition, as these are more likely to generate traffic. Also, consider the intent behind each keyword. Are people looking for information, or are they ready to buy? Knowing the search intent helps you create content that meets their needs. Don't be afraid to target long-tail keywords. These are longer, more specific phrases that people use when searching. While they may have lower search volume than broader keywords, they often have less competition and can attract highly targeted traffic. So, use your keywords, analyze your audience, and get those rankings.

    Content Optimization: Creating High-Quality, Engaging Content

    Creating high-quality, engaging content is essential for attracting and retaining visitors and ranking high in search results. It's no longer enough to just stuff keywords into your content. Search engines are getting smarter, and they're prioritizing content that's valuable, informative, and enjoyable to read. Your content should be original, informative, and engaging. Provide value to your readers by answering their questions, solving their problems, or entertaining them. Make sure your content is well-written, easy to read, and free of errors. Use headings, subheadings, and bullet points to break up your content and make it more scannable. Write for your audience first, and search engines second. Focus on creating content that your target audience will find helpful and engaging. Use relevant keywords, but don't stuff them into your content. Write naturally and focus on providing value. Optimize your content for readability. Use short paragraphs, clear headings, and plenty of white space. Make your content easy to scan and digest. Include visuals, such as images, videos, and infographics, to make your content more engaging and visually appealing. Encourage sharing by including social sharing buttons on your pages. Make it easy for your readers to share your content with their networks. Consider your audience and make a change.

    Measuring and Tracking Your SEO Progress

    Alright, so you've put in the hard work, implemented your SEO strategy, and now it's time to see if it's actually working. Measuring and tracking your SEO progress is crucial for understanding what's working, what's not, and where you need to make adjustments. You can't improve what you don't measure. You'll need to define your SEO goals. What are you trying to achieve? Increase traffic? Generate leads? Boost conversions? Once you know your goals, you can track the metrics that matter most. Some key metrics to track include: organic traffic, keyword rankings, bounce rate, conversion rate, and backlinks. Google Analytics is a powerful tool for tracking your website traffic and user behavior. It provides valuable insights into how people are finding your website, what pages they're visiting, and how long they're staying. Google Search Console is another useful tool that provides data on your website's search performance. It shows you which keywords are driving traffic to your website, how your website is ranking in search results, and any technical issues that need to be addressed. Use keyword tracking tools to monitor your keyword rankings. This will help you see how your website is ranking for your target keywords and track your progress over time. Track your backlinks. Monitor your backlink profile to see where you're getting links from and identify any potential issues. By regularly monitoring these metrics, you can identify what's working and what's not, and make data-driven decisions to optimize your SEO strategy.

    Staying Updated in the Ever-Evolving World of SEO

    SEO is constantly evolving. Search engine algorithms change, new trends emerge, and what worked yesterday might not work today. Staying updated is crucial to remaining competitive and maintaining your search engine rankings. Follow industry blogs and publications. There are tons of great resources out there that provide the latest news, trends, and best practices. Read blogs from reputable sources, such as: Search Engine Land, Search Engine Journal, and Moz. Attend industry conferences and webinars. This is a great way to learn from experts, network with other professionals, and stay up-to-date on the latest trends. Experiment and test new strategies. Don't be afraid to try new things and see what works best for your website. A/B test different strategies and track your results. Adapt your strategy as needed. Don't be afraid to adjust your strategy based on your results and the latest industry trends. SEO is a long-term game, so be patient and persistent. It takes time and effort to see results, so don't get discouraged if you don't see results immediately. Stay focused on providing value to your audience and building a strong online presence.

    Conclusion: Your SEO Journey Begins Now!

    Alright, guys, we've covered a lot of ground today! From understanding the basics to mastering advanced tactics, you're now armed with the knowledge you need to start improving your website's search engine rankings. Remember, SEO is a journey, not a destination. It requires consistent effort, adaptation, and a commitment to providing value to your audience. Keep learning, keep experimenting, and keep refining your strategy. The rewards – increased traffic, higher rankings, and more success – are well worth the effort. Now go out there and start optimizing! Good luck, and happy SEO-ing!